Merge is the leading provider of agentic tools and customer-facing integrations for frontier LLMs, Fortune 500 organizations, and B2B SaaS companies.
Our platform offers three core products: Merge Unified, which enables businesses to add hundreds of integrations to their products with a single API, Merge Agent Handler, which empowers AI agents with secure access to thousands of third-party tools, and Merge Gateway, the control plane for running AI in production.
Merge's enterprise-grade platform handles the entire integration lifecycle, from authentication and security to monitoring and maintenance.
Thousands of companies trust Merge to accelerate product development, unblock sales, reduce customer churn, and save engineering resources—allowing them to focus on their core product.
Who are we looking for?
We are hiring backend and full stack engineers our Engineering teams here in New York.
These teams tackle a variety of technical challenges across the tech stack, from product engineering to runtime orchestration, with a heavy focus on our newest products like Merge Gateway.
We are hiring for mid - to staff - level positions, with candidate evaluation based on a combination of relevant experience and performance in the interview process.
What You Will Do
Participate in roadmapping and architecture discussionsProduce high-quality, production-ready, readable, maintainable codeLead large projects from initial inception to productionUnblock and support your team of peers including engineers, designers, product managers, and business operatorsInteract with customers to solve customer problemsBuild a best in class developer experience for Merge’s dashboard, docs, APIs and SDKs
The Ideal Candidate Will Have
3-7+ years of full-time software engineering experience (*open to multiple levels of seniority)Experience with frameworks (Django, Rails, Spring, React, Vue.js, Angular, etc.)Extensive knowledge of SQL databases (Postgres preferred)An ability to perform in a fast paced environment and deal with ambiguityStartup or SaaS experience preferredExperience with design systems, modern styling, and frontend testing practices a plus
Compensation
The cash compensation range for this role is $170,000 - $220,000Actual compensation packages are based on a wide array of factors unique to each candidate, including but not limited to skill set, years & depth of experience, and certifications.
In addition to cash compensation, all full time employees receive an equity compensation package
